Tabor Presbyterian Church Address 5804 Tabor St Crozet, VA 22932 United States Website www.taborpc.org Email office.tabor@gmail.com Phone 434-823-4255 Presbytery James View Church Trends and Statistics Update Congregational Information 38.0674251, -78.7011563